Sandbox for Lunar/Mars Analog Testing
Technologies & Skills
This project focuses on designing and developing a comprehensive sandbox facility for lunar and Mars analog testing. The facility provides a controlled environment for simulating extraterrestrial surface conditions and testing autonomous robotic systems, construction techniques, and equipment performance under realistic analog conditions.
- Designed sandbox structure with truss framework and support systems for stability and scalability
- Implemented multi-stage construction process including truss assembly, wall construction, and environmental containment systems
- Developed dust mitigation systems with side curtains and changeover zones to maintain controlled testing environment
- Created lunar and Mars regolith analog sand environment with realistic material properties
- Integrated ramp systems for robot access and equipment transport within the sandbox
- Designed mats and containment systems to manage sand during robotic construction and excavation tasks
